How to Pronounce Caliber

To pronounce "caliber", say CAL-ib-er — 3 syllables, IPA /ˈkæl.ə.bɚ/. Tap play below to hear it in four English accents, or practice it syllable by syllable.

What does caliber mean?

noun

  1. Diameter of the bore of a firearm, typically measured between opposite lands.
  2. The diameter of round or cylindrical body, as of a bullet, a projectile, or a column.
